The dark horse sentimental animated film "I Want to Eat Your Pancreas", which was released in Japan this year and touched countless fans, will be released in China on January 18, 2019. The film will be introduced and dubbed by China Film Co., Ltd., so stay tuned! The original work of "I Want to Eat Your Pancreas" was rated by Japanese media as the most touching novel in 2016. The film tells the story of "I" accidentally picking up the diary of my classmate Yingliang, which wrote that she had pancreatic disease. A diary connected the two people together... ·12 years after Yamauchi Sakura died of illness, "I" returned to my alma mater as a teacher. The plot is interspersed with real life and "I"'s memories of Sakura's school days. After watching it, some netizens commented: "It's very pure, so pure that it can't even be classified as a love story. It's the kind of movie that you know the direction and ending of the story even if you haven't read the original. Although the lines and tear points are very clichéd, you can't help but cry in the end. It's hard to say which string was touched." "I Want to Eat Your Pancreas" new Chinese trailer: |
